Dr. Krysta Dawson receives Dean's Convocation Medal

June 01, 2022
Dr. Dawsons research breaks ground in several areas that were simply unknown up to this point. - David Pyrooz

As one of 間眅埶AV's most outstanding graduate students from the , Dr. Krysta Dawson is recognized with the Dean of Graduate Studies Convocation Medal. On behalf of 間眅埶AV, we congratulate Dr. Dawson on her outstanding achievements.

Dr. Dawsons doctoral thesis, scrutinizes the network trajectories of gang members, highlighting how social proximity to gang members and the organization of an individuals personal network can prolong involvement in the criminal justice system.

Dr. Dawsons contribution extends well beyond her written thesis. Along with many academic achievements and publications, Dr. Dawson has been the recipient of a Joseph Bombardier Doctoral Scholarship SSHRC and a Crime Reduction and Research Program Grant, among many others. Dr. Dawson was recently invited to present at the American Psychological Law and Society Annual Conference in Denver, Colorado.

Dr. Dawsons external thesis examiner, Dr. David Pyrooz of the University of Colorado Boulder suggests that Dr. Dawsons research,breaks ground in several areas that were simply unknown up to this point.

Dr. Dawsons doctoral research led to her working with the Organized Crime Agency of British Columbia where she using social network analysis to better understand organized crime groups.
